More Information About North Coast Region, CA
The North Coast region of California has landscapes that can't be found in any other area of California. Coastal roads, gigantic redwood forests, pristine lakes, and the wine country makes the North Coast a travel destination that you cannot miss.
The Pacific Ocean stretches from Sonoma County northward to Humboldt Bay and to the Oregon Boarder. Notable seaside beaches along the coast include Marin Headlands and Point Reyes National Seashore.
The giant redwood trees can be experienced throughout the region, from the protected groves of Muir Woods National Monument and Armstrong Redwoods State Natural Reserve in the south to the massive forests of Humboldt Redwoods State Park along the Avenue of the Giants in the north.
The North Coast Region includes notable wine regions including Napa Valley and Sonoma County.
